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broken Hill Gidgee | Moupin Cotoneaster |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) | Rosales (Roses & Allies) |
| Family | Fabaceae | Rosaceae (Rose Family) |
| Genus | Acacia | Cotoneaster |
| Species | Acacia loderi | Cotoneaster moupinensis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Broken Hill Gidgee and Moupin Cotoneaster share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
